The most popular waterfall areas around Flawil include the Wissbach Gorge and Historic Power Plant, known for its wild and romantic scenery and a covered wooden walkway. Another highly regarded spot is the Brudertobel Cave with Waterfall, an impressive natural formation. Visitors also enjoy the Wattbach, which offers beautiful hiking trails alongside its cascades.
Yes, several waterfall areas are great for families. The Wissbach Gorge and Historic Power Plant is considered a paradise for families with children, featuring accessible paths and numerous barbecue and rest stops along the river. Wattbach and Alfred's Waterfall also offer family-friendly environments with well-kept trails and barbecue facilities.
Beyond the waterfalls themselves, you can discover unique natural features such as the covered wooden walkway in the Wissbach Gorge, which guides you safely through the terrain. The Brudertobel Cave with Waterfall offers an imposing cave formation. The Hohlen Stein Gorge features a large semi-cave and a waterfall with a pond, creating a wildly romantic ravine.
Yes, swimming is permitted in the Wissbach river within the Wissbach Gorge, offering a refreshing activity on warm days. Additionally, Alfred's Waterfall is noted for having swimming opportunities near its beautiful forest barbecue area.
Yes, the Wissbach Gorge and Historic Power Plant features an old hydroelectric power plant, built in 1892, with an associated reservoir. The pressure pipe of this power plant runs parallel to the covered staircase in some sections, adding a historical dimension to the natural landscape.
The waterfalls and gorges around Flawil offer natural beauty throughout the year. The Wissbach Gorge is particularly striking in autumn with its vibrant fall colors, but it provides a beautiful natural escape and fresh forest air in any season.
Yes, several waterfall locations provide barbecue facilities. The Wissbach Gorge has countless barbecue and rest stops right on the river. The Brudertobel Cave with Waterfall also has a popular fireplace, and Alfred's Waterfall is known for its cozy barbecue area in the forest. The Hohlen Stein Gorge also features a barbecue area.
You'll find a variety of hiking trails, from easy to moderate, accommodating different fitness levels. The Wissbach Gorge offers narrow forest trails that often run directly along the river. The Wattbach is known for its beautiful and well-kept hiking trails.
